My father and I are planning short stop in Cairns on our way to Papua New
Guinea in July.

We will arrive in Cairns around 11am on July 13.  
We depart from Cairns to Port Moseby on July 17th at noon.  
We will be back in Cairns on Aug 8 but leave on Aug 9 for the US (we plan to
spend the afternoon in Cairns and bird the local Cairns spots).

We would like to get some information/suggestions on where we should go in
NE Queensland for July 13-16.

We are planning to stay at Cassowary house on the night of July 16 (and bird
there on the afternoon of the 16th and morning of 17th).  We are not
planning to go to the Great Barrier Reef.

Our plans for the afternoon of July 13, July 14, July 15 and morning of July
16 are flexible.  We will be targeting the 13 endemic species of this area
along with specialties such as Cassowary. 

We can do one of the followign plans: 1)stay in Yungaburra and bird Atherton
Tables for 3 nights, 2) stay at Julatten for 3 nights and bird that area or
3) combination of 2 nights at one of these areas and 1 night at the other.  

We would be indebted if someone could send us a suggested itinerary for
these days (July 13-16) to give us the best chance at the birds of interest.

Also, for the difficult endemics (Lesser Sooty Owl, Chowchilla, or Golden
Bowerbird) any suggestion (sites and how to find) would be greatly
appreciated.  We also hope to see some of the special other birds of the
area (Jabiru, Sarus Crane, Brolga, Australian Bustard, Chestnut-breasted
Cuckoo, Rufous Owl, etc)
